Director Lyubomir Mladenov

Lyubomir Mladenov is currently shooting Ship in a Room, a drama about three characters facing extraordinary circumstances. The project is being produced by Svetla Tsotsorkova and Nadejda Koseva for Front Film. The Chouchkov Brothers and Audiovideo Orpheus are the two co-production companies, both of which are Bulgarian. 

Philippe (Tzvetan Aleksiev), a photographer who struggles with failure as an artist, meets Pavla (Elena Dimitrova) by accident. He takes her in, together with her brother Ivan (Ivan Dimitrov), and finds a way to make Ivan, who has stopped going outside after he was attacked and beaten up a year ago, open up to the world: Philippe takes pictures of the outside world and shows them to Ivan, helping him come back to life. But destiny has a way to challenge the protagonists' fragile happiness.

Mladenov, who is also the scriptwriter, says, "Ship in a Room is an attempt to react to what's happening with people today – hatred, fear, isolation, scepticism, violence. Philippe is a conflicting character. He feels his own failure and tries to cope with it. An important part of the film's message is that no one has power over his or her own existence; everyone needs other people."

The movie has a budget of approximately €275,000, and the Bulgarian National Film Center helped the production along with a grant of €204,000. The film started shooting in mid-August and will wrap in mid-September. Dian Zagorchinov is the DoP. The main locations are Sofia, Bozhurishte, Sliven and Burgas, and post-production is expected to be completed by December.
